TL;DR
Executive Director, Global Pharmacovigilance Operations, Quality & Compliance (Pharmacovigilance): Leading global pharmacovigilance operations, quality, compliance, vendor governance, and inspection readiness across clinical and marketed products with an accent on scalable PV systems, regulatory alignment, and operational performance. Focus on overseeing case processing, PSMF governance, GVP audits and inspections, CAPA management, safety agreements, and global team leadership.

Location: United States — Remote. Full-time work from home with occasional travel to hirify.global offices or other locations, including national and international travel.

Annual salary: $301,100–$371,900 USD, plus eligibility for annual bonus and equity incentives.

Company

hirify.global is a biopharmaceutical company developing medicines for rare diseases and supporting patients with life-changing treatments.

What you will do

  • Lead and develop the Global Pharmacovigilance Operations, Quality & Compliance function and contribute to the global DSPV talent strategy.
  • Oversee global PV operations, including intake, triage, case processing, quality control, regulatory reporting, reconciliation, and safety-information oversight.
  • Maintain the global PV system, including policies, SOPs, process governance, training, PSMF oversight, and operational TMF support.
  • Lead deviation and CAPA strategy, quality metrics, KPI development, effectiveness checks, and quality system management reporting.
  • Direct vendor oversight, alliance management, safety agreements, PVAs, statements of work, and partner governance.
  • Prepare for, lead, support, and respond to global regulatory authority audits and inspections.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ree required; an advanced scientific or healthcare professional degree is preferred.
  • At least 15 years of global full-life-cycle drug safety and pharmacovigilance experience across clinical development and post-marketing activities.
  • Leadership experience with global teams, including direct and matrix leadership, performance management, and talent development.
  • Direct experience in PV operations, vendor and alliance management, GVP quality management, compliance, and inspection readiness.
  • Strong knowledge of global PV regulations, GVP, FDA, EMA, ICH guidance, and international safety requirements.
  • Working knowledge of safety databases, Veeva Vault eTMF or comparable TMF systems, MedDRA, and WHO Drug dictionaries.

Nice to have

  • Healthcare professional degree such as PharmD, RPh, RN/BSN, or MPH.
  • Rare disease experience.
  • Experience supporting commercialization, product launches, portfolio growth, and regional expansion.
